Sutton Coldfield: a safe seat for the Conservatives?
Editorial read
Sutton Coldfield, an urban constituency in England, elected a member with the Conservatives in the previous cycle, with a 5-point margin. The Vote-Scope model projects the Conservatives ahead at 32% vote share, against 27% for Reform UK, and the probability of a close race is negligible.

Previous election · UK 2024
Detailed result · UK 2024
Candidates and votes
| Candidate | Party | Votes | % | Occupation |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Andrew Mitchell Elected | Conservative | 18,502 | 38.3 | — |
| Rob Pocock | Labour | 15,959 | 33.0 | — |
| Mark Hoath | Reform UK | 8,213 | 17.0 | — |
| John Sweeney | Lib Dems | 2,587 | 5.3 | — |
| Ben Auton | Green | 2,419 | 5.0 | — |
| Wajad Burkey | Other | 653 | 1.4 | — |
